GEL Cushioning System
The GEL Cushioning System is a hallmark of Asics shoes and is strategically placed in the forefoot and heel to absorb shock upon impact. This technology uses a silicone-based material that compresses and dissipates energy, reducing the stress on your joints and muscles. The result is a smoother, more comfortable ride that minimizes fatigue and helps prevent injuries. Trusstic System
The Trusstic System is a molded component located in the midfoot area that provides stability and support. It works by reinforcing the shoe's structure and preventing excessive twisting or bending during lateral movements. This feature is especially important for tennis players who need to change direction quickly and maintain balance. AHAR Outsole
The AHAR (Asics High Abrasion Rubber) Outsole is a durable rubber compound used in the outsole of Asics tennis shoes. It is designed to withstand the constant wear and tear of hard court surfaces, providing excellent traction and grip. The AHAR outsole is strategically placed in high-wear areas to prolong the life of the shoe and ensure consistent performance. Consider Your Foot Type
Understanding your foot type is crucial for selecting the right tennis shoes. There are three main foot types: neutral, pronated, and supinated. If you have a neutral foot, your foot arches normally, and you can wear a variety of shoe types. If you pronate, your foot rolls inward excessively, and you need shoes with stability features to control this motion. If you supinate, your foot rolls outward, and you need shoes with cushioning to absorb shock. Knowing your foot type will help you narrow down your options and choose shoes that provide the right support and comfort.
Evaluate Your Playing Style and Court Surface
Your playing style and the court surface you play on should also influence your shoe choice. If you're an aggressive player who moves a lot, you need shoes with excellent stability and durability. If you play on hard courts, you need shoes with a durable outsole that can withstand the wear and tear. If you play on clay courts, you need shoes with a herringbone pattern on the outsole to provide better traction. Consider your playing style and the surfaces you play on to choose shoes that match your needs.
Prioritize Fit and Comfort
Fit and comfort are paramount when choosing tennis shoes. Make sure to try on shoes at the end of the day when your feet are slightly swollen. Wear the socks you normally wear when playing tennis. The shoes should feel snug but not too tight, with enough room in the toe box to wiggle your toes. Walk around and simulate tennis movements to ensure the shoes feel comfortable and supportive. Don't compromise on fit and comfort, as these factors can significantly impact your performance and prevent injuries.
